Discover the most popular places to visit in Scunthorpe
Normanby Hall Country Park
9.0/10 (4 reviews)
Explore this elegant Regency mansion and its 300 acres of picturesque parkland featuring Victorian gardens. Wander through the period-furnished rooms before spotting wild deer in the serene woodland trails.
North Lincolnshire Museum
8.4/10 (5 reviews)
This Victorian museum brings North Lincolnshire's past to life through interactive exhibits on archaeology and local industry. Explore the hands-on galleries where you can handle fossils and try on historical costumes.
The Baths Hall
The Baths Hall blends historic architecture with modern amenities as Scunthorpe's premier entertainment venue. Experience world-class performances with outstanding acoustics and enjoy pre-show drinks in the stylish bar.
The Plowright Theatre
8.8/10 (3 reviews)
Named after actress Joan Plowright, this intimate 354-seat theatre hosts diverse performances from national tours to local productions. Enjoy excellent sightlines and acoustics in the cosy café bar before shows.
Ashby Ville Nature Reserve
This former sand pit has transformed into a thriving nature reserve with scenic trails around a serene lake. Bring binoculars to spot diverse bird species while enjoying the peaceful woodland setting.

Shopping
For a delightful shopping experience in Scunthorpe, visit Brigg Farmers Market, just 11.3km away, offering local produce and crafts. If you're up for a drive, explore Hemswell Antique Centres and Drewton's Farm Shop, both located 22.5km from Scunthorpe, featuring unique antiques and local goods.
Recreation
The Plowright Theatre in Scunthorpe offers an enchanting atmosphere for cultural performances, perfect for a romantic night out. For a cinematic experience, visit Junction Theatre nearby, ideal for family entertainment. If you're keen on outdoor activities, the Kingswood Golf Centre provides a fantastic golfing experience amidst beautiful scenery.
Adventure
Blyton Park Driving Center, located 16.1km from Scunthorpe, offers an exhilarating motor racing experience with a vibrant sports atmosphere. For family fun, Hollywood Bowl, 30.6km away, features thrilling arcade games. Finally, explore the York Maze, 46.7km away, a delightful maze adventure for all ages.
Nightlife
For a vibrant night out in Scunthorpe, visit Goffs UK, an exciting entertainment venue located 30.6km away. Enjoy a lively atmosphere with music, dancing, and a variety of drinks, perfect for a memorable evening with friends.

Normanby Hall Country Park: Experience the charm of Normanby Hall Country Park, an elegant event venue surrounded by picturesque gardens and parkland. Ideal for leisurely strolls or hosting events, this venue offers a blend of business vibes and natural beauty, making it a perfect spot for relaxation and enjoyment.
Elsham Hall Gardens and Country Park: Located 14.5km from Scunthorpe, this private garden is a hidden gem. Enjoy stunning landscaped gardens, serene lakes, and diverse wildlife. Ideal for a peaceful day out, it’s a lovely spot for picnics and leisurely walks amidst lush surroundings.
Humber Bridge: Just 19.3km away, the Humber Bridge is a modern engineering marvel. This impressive structure offers breathtaking views of the Humber River and the surrounding area, making it a popular spot for photographers and those seeking a unique urban experience.
